## About Kyvos Semantic Layer
Kyvos is a semantic layer for AI and BI. It gives organizations a single, consistent, business-friendly view of their entire data estate. By standardizing how data is defined and understood, Kyvos eliminates metric drift across BI tools and ensures that LLMs and AI agents work with governed business semantics rather than raw tables. Kyvos also delivers lightning-fast analytics at massive scale and high concurrency — including granular multidimensional analysis on the cloud — without the sluggish query times and escalating cloud costs that typically come with it. Why Organizations Use Kyvos Unified Semantic Foundation for AI and BI Kyvos semantic layer standardizes how metrics, KPIs, dimensions, hierarchies, relationships, calculations, and business rules are modelled across the enterprise — so that dashboards, analytics tools, notebooks, and AI systems all operate on the same understanding of the business. Kyvos enables: - Shared semantics — one common data language across every tool, team, and system - Governed access — data exploration within defined security, role, and permission boundaries - Platform interoperability — consistent semantic context across diverse platforms and environments - AI readiness — LLMs and agents work with governed business semantics rather than raw tables or ambiguous schema AI Grounded in Business Context Kyvos grounds AI systems in the governed semantic model, ensuring they operate on established business context rather than raw schemas — improving the accuracy, traceability, and reliability of AI-generated insights. Consistent Metrics Across BI Tools Kyvos centralizes metric and KPI definitions in the semantic layer and applies them consistently across every analytics interface — eliminating metric drift and improving trust in analytics. High-Performance Analytics at Scale Kyvos delivers high-performance analytics that scale with demand, enabling: - Sub-second query performance across massive datasets - High concurrency across thousands of users and workloads - Consistent response times regardless of data volume or concurrency - No performance degradation as adoption grows - Multidimensional Analytics on the Cloud Kyvos enables deep multidimensional analytics, supporting: - Granular analysis across billions of rows - Thousands of measures and dimensions in a single model - Fast drill-down across complex hierarchies - Full analytical depth without sacrificing query speed Cloud Cost Efficiency Kyvos serves analytics through its semantic layer rather than routing every query to the warehouse — reducing compute consumption across analytics and AI workloads. As adoption grows, organizations can scale users, workloads, and analytical complexity without a corresponding rise in warehouse compute costs.
